Full Stack Developer (Python + React + React Native)
Full Stack Developer (Python + React + React Native)
ROLE
– Build, ship, and improve external-facing mobile apps for drivers and customers
– Build, ship, and improve external-facing websites for customers, partners, and the broader public
– Build, ship, and improve internal optimization tools for operations, network, and business teams
– Develop backend services in Python that power all of the above
– Collaborate with product, design, hardware, firmware, and operations teams to deliver end-to-end features
– Ensure production excellence — debugging, monitoring, optimizing
REQUIREMENTS
– 1.5+ years of professional software development experience, with strong full-stack exposure
– Strong hands-on experience building modern web and/or mobile applications
– Strong proficiency in Python, React, and React Native preferred, or equally strong fundamentals in a comparable modern stack
– Strong grasp of backend services, RESTful APIs, and databases
– Builder’s intent — you actually want to build things
– Structured problem-solving — you can take a messy, open-ended problem, brainstorm approaches, break it into smaller pieces, and attack them one by one
– Ownership — you take a project from spec to production and don’t drop the ball halfway
– Curiosity & learning speed — you pick up new tools, frameworks, and domains quickly
BENEFITS
– Ownership: Small, high-impact team where you own features end-to-end — design to deployment
– Latest tech, fast pace: Work with modern frameworks and tools, and learn alongside a team that ships constantly
– Decision-making: Make technical and product calls that directly shape customer experience
– Booming sector: Grow with one of the most transformative industries globally
– Full-stack exposure: Work across mobile apps, websites, internal tools, and cloud platforms
– Impact at scale: Your code powers real products used by thousands of customers every day
